    psp NID CHANGER v 1.0

    News/release from HelldashX:

    NID CHANGER v.1.0

    This program allows you to change the NIDs in a prx/elf.
    So,using this program you can make a prx with the new NIDs (3.71) or the old ones (3.52 <),making it easy to analyze them etc..

    The program doesn't check if the code using the NID is correct or not,so,when a NID changed (like with the syscon.prx) the prx will not correctly work,even if you change the NID (using the program).But,this happens just with a few,so with the others it will probably work.

    In the moment the program analizes and tries to change 185 NIDs,soon enough I will have the full programm ready with all NIDs.(It looks for NIDs from ata.prx,syscon.prx and a few more).

    So,in the program you can do 4 things:

    Press X to change the old NIDs to new NIDs from the folder "ms0:/prx".
    Press [] to change new NIDs to old NIDs(ms0:/prx).
    Press () to backup your prx's from "ms0:/prx" to ms0:/prx_BACKUP",under this option the program tells you the size of the folder.Make sure you have enough space to backup,else the ms will be corrupt.

    Press /\ to exit.
    NOTE: In case you want to edit the credit with a hex editor,or whatever,the program will not work.You have been warned.
